    Jul 4, 2009, 06:07 PM
    Quote Originally Posted by jk49 View Post
    If there is ice on the copper lines What do I do? Just let them thaw out and then turn it back on.
    Shut it off, let the ice melt. The indoor coil is blocking by ice. Make sure your filter / indoor coil is not block by dirt. Your system may have a leak / lack of air flow.

    Jul 16, 2012, 11:45 AM
    Turn the cold air off on your thermostat and switch it to fan only and run if for a few hours. This should melt that ice on your insulated copper tubing on the AC unit. Also, make sure to turn the temp up on your thermostat at night, otherwise the condensation can build up and freeze overnight and you'll keep getting the same problem. Hope this helps.
